First results from the anglo-australian planet search: a brown dwarf candidate and a 51 Peg-like planet.

TINNEY C.G., BUTLER R.P., MARCY G.W., JONES H.R.A., PENNY A.J., VOGT S.S., APPS K. and HENRY G.W.

Abstract (from CDS):

We report results from the Anglo-Australian Planet Search, a survey for planets around 200 solar-type stars in the southern hemisphere that is being carried out on the 3.9 m Anglo-Australian Telescope. Limiting Doppler precisions of 3 m s-1 have been demonstrated from the first 2.5 years of operation, making this the highest-precision planet search in the southern hemisphere. From these data we report results for two new substellar detections. The first is a 51 Peg-like planet around the star HD 179949 with Msini=0.84 MJUP. Photometric study reveals this is not a transiting system. The second is a brown dwarf or very low mass star companion to HD 164427 in an eccentric orbit with Msini=46 MJUP. Hipparcos data indicate this latter object is unlikely to have a mass greater than 0.18 M.
